首页网站建设商城网站建设一般商城网站建设流程有哪些步骤

一般商城网站建设流程有哪些步骤

2026-06-09

昆明

返回列表

在数字化商业时代,一个功能完整、体验流畅的商城网站是企业开展线上业务的核心载体。其建设并非一蹴而就,而是遵循一套严谨、科学的流程,旨在确保项目目标明确、技术架构稳固、用户体验优异与运营支持到位。本文将系统化地拆解商城网站建设的一般流程,涵盖从前期策划到蕞终上线运维的全过程,为项目决策与执行提供清晰的路线图。

一、项目策划与需求分析阶段

此阶段是项目的基础,目标是明确“为什么建”和“建什么”,避免后续方向性偏差。

1. 商业目标与市场定位:明确网站的核心商业目标,如提升销售额、拓展新渠道、塑造品牌形象。分析目标用户群体、竞争对手情况,确立网站在市场中的独特定位。

2. 核心需求梳理:收集并梳理来自业务方、运营团队及潜在用户的需求。将其归类为功能性需求(如商品管理、购物车、支付、会员系统)和非功能性需求(如页面加载速度、系统安全性、并发承载能力)。

3. 制定项目文档:形成关键指导文件,通常包括《网站需求规格说明书》,详细定义功能模块;《网站技术方案建议书》,初步规划技术选型与架构;以及《项目计划书》,明确时间节点、资源投入与预算。

二、系统设计与原型开发阶段

本阶段将抽象需求转化为可视化的设计蓝图和技术方案。

1. 信息架构与交互设计:规划网站的整体结构,包括主导航、商品分类体系、内容页面层级等。设计用户完成核心任务(如浏览、搜索、下单)的操作流程与页面跳转逻辑,确保流程顺畅。

2. 视觉界面设计:基于品牌VI,进行用户界面设计。包括确定整体视觉风格、色彩体系、字体规范,并完成关键页面(如首页、列表页、详情页、购物车、结算页)的视觉稿输出。设计需兼顾美观性与用户操作的直观性。

3. 技术架构设计:工程师团队根据需求进行详细技术设计。包括:

技术选型:确定前端框架、后端语言、数据库、服务器环境、第三方服务集成等。

系统架构设计:规划应用层、服务层、数据层的结构与交互方式,考虑可扩展性与高可用性。

数据库设计:设计数据表结构,定义商品、订单、用户等核心数据实体及其关系。

4. 原型开发与评审:开发可交互的原型,用于内部评审和用户测试,验证设计方案的可行性与用户体验,及早发现并修正问题。

三、系统开发与集成阶段

此阶段是蓝图变为现实的过程,开发团队依据设计文档进行编码与实现。

1. 环境搭建与开发规范制定:配置开发、测试、生产服务器环境,统一代码管理、分支策略及编码规范,保障团队协作效率。

2. 前端与后端并行开发

前端开发:将视觉稿转化为网页代码,实现页面布局、动态交互效果,并确保在不同设备与浏览器上的兼容性。

后端开发:实现业务逻辑、数据处理、接口开发,构建商品系统、订单系统、用户中心、支付网关对接、库存管理等核心功能模块。

3. 第三方服务对接:集成关键外部服务,如支付接口、物流跟踪API、短信/邮件服务、客服系统、数据分析工具等。

4. 数据迁移与初始化:若为旧系统升级或重构,需规划并执行历史数据(商品、用户、订单)的清洗、迁移与导入工作。

四、测试与质量保证阶段

在网站正式上线前,进行全面测试以消除缺陷,保障系统稳定可靠。

1. 功能测试:依据需求文档,逐项测试所有功能点是否实现正确,流程是否畅通。

2. 兼容性测试:测试网站在不同操作系统、浏览器及移动设备上的显示与功能一致性。

3. 性能测试:模拟多用户并发访问,测试服务器响应时间、页面加载速度及系统在高负载下的稳定性。

4. 安全测试:检查常见安全漏洞,如SQL注入、跨站脚本、数据泄露风险、支付安全等。

5. 用户体验测试:邀请真实用户或特定用户群进行实际使用测试,收集关于易用性、界面友好度的反馈。

6. 修改与回归测试:修复测试中发现的所有问题,并对修复点及相关功能进行回归测试,确保问题被解决且未引入新问题。

五、上线部署与发布阶段

将经过充分测试的网站部署至生产环境,正式对外提供服务。

1. 上线前准备

服务器与域名配置:确保生产服务器资源充足,完成域名解析、SSL证书安装。

数据备份:对现有生产环境数据进行完整备份。

上线检查清单:核对所有功能、内容、配置项。

2. 发布执行:按照预定方案,将代码部署至生产服务器,执行数据库变更脚本,切换域名指向或启用新站点。可采用蓝绿部署或滚动发布等方式以降低风险。

3. 上线后即时验证:发布后迅速对核心流程进行快速验证,确保网站可正常访问、下单支付等关键功能运作无误。

六、后期运维与优化阶段

网站上线标志着项目建设的完成,但同时是持续运营与优化的开始。

1. 持续监控:监控服务器运行状态、网站可用性、异常日志及核心业务指标,设置警报机制。

2. 内容与商品维护:建立日常运营机制,持续更新商品信息、营销内容、新闻公告等。

3. 数据分析与迭代优化:通过数据分析工具收集用户行为数据,分析转化漏斗、用户留存等,为网站功能、界面及营销策略的优化提供数据依据。

4. 定期维护与安全更新:定期更新系统框架、组件及第三方服务库,修补安全漏洞,保障系统长期安全稳定运行。

总结

商城网站的建设是一个环环相扣的系统工程。从缜密的项目策划与需求分析,到精细的系统设计与原型开发,再到严谨的开发集成与全面测试,直至稳妥的上线部署与持续的后期运维,每个阶段都至关重要。遵循这一标准化流程,不仅能有效控制项目风险、保障开发质量与进度,更能确保蕞终上线的商城网站具备雄厚的业务支撑能力、超卓的用户体验与稳定的技术性能,从而为企业的数字化商业成功奠定坚实的基础。